"Pickering House" is a charming, comfortable home in a fabulous location. The house and yard is spacious - with 2 living rooms and a separate family room, a big, very well-equipped kitchen (with seating around a huge island), a fantastic front porch, a back patio with cushioned chairs and picnic tables and Adirondack chairs scattered under shady trees in a garden with fruit trees. It well accommodated our big group of 8 adults and three dogs.
Although technically not waterfront, we had a view of a cove across the street and we really enjoyed sitting on the front porch reading and playing games (although the traffic on the street sometimes got a little loud). We walked less than 5 minutes to beautiful Lily Pond, a town park with clean, warm water. Just a 5 minute walk in the other direction is a terrific coffee shop, a yoga studio, several shops, an antique store, a hotel with a bar and restaurant open on weekends, a library and post office. You really do not have to go anywhere else but within a ten-minute drive you can be in Stonington with lots of ways to eat lobster, kayak, boat rides, the Opera House, farmers market and more.
The house is furnished with many antiques and, while not pristine, it was clean and comfortable. Annie, the host, was genuinely interested in making sure we had what we needed to make our stay enjoyable. When we could not get a blender to work, she rushed over with another. We had a great vacation and would happily return.
